Serilingampally (Assembly constituency)
Serilingampally is an Assembly legislative constituency of Telangana.It is one of 14 constituencies in Ranga Reddy district. It is part of Chevella Lok Sabha constituency. It is also one of the 24 constituencies of Greater Hyderabad Municipal Corporation.[1]

Arekapudi Gandhi of Telangana Rashtra Samithi is currently representing the constituency.
OverviewEdit
It is a newly formed constituency, created just before the 2009 general election; as per Delimitation Act of 2002, it was formed from part of the Khairatabad Constituency.[2] Areas like Madhapur, Gachibowli, Kondapur, Miyapur comes under Serilingampally (Assembly constituency).

Members of Legislative AssemblyEdit
Duration | Member | Political party | |
---|---|---|---|
2009-14 | M. Bikshapathi Yadav | Indian National Congress | |
2014-2018 | Arekapudi Gandhi | Telugu Desam Party | |
2018-Incumbent | Arekapudi Gandhi | Telangana Rashtra Samithi |
